Pronunciation Tips:
SyllableHow to Say ItMouth Position and Breath Flow
in
  • i like see
  • spread lips, tongue high for i
  • n like no
  • n similar to English
ter
  • unaspirated t like stop (not top)
  • t without burst of air, tongue touches upper teeth
  • e like bet
  • slightly spread lips, tongue forward for e
  • tapped r like ladder
  • quick tapped r with tongue tip against ridge behind teeth
per
  • unaspirated p like spot (not pot)
  • p without burst of air
  • e like bet
  • slightly spread lips, tongue forward for e
  • tapped r like ladder
  • quick tapped r with tongue tip against ridge behind teeth
so
  • s like sun
  • s similar to English
  • o like go, but shorter
  • rounded lips, tongue back for o
nal
  • n like no
  • n similar to English
  • a like father
  • relaxed a with mouth open, tongue low
  • light l like let
  • light l with flatter tongue for brighter sound than English
